COST OF LIVING
SURPRISING PHENOMENA.
United Press Association. SYDNEY, August 9. Mr Justice Beeby, of the Arbitration Court, presiding at a meeting of the Board of Trade, said that the board's declaration of a living wage last April reducing wages and thus cheapening the cost of production, was followed by an upward trend in prices. He invited representatives of the financial, commercial arid industrial world to submit suggestions or criticism of the phenomena io the board, which has adjourned till the 24 th inst.
